depct: Сервер MCP предоставляет Клоду анализ и документацию в реальном времени во время выполнения

Что делает depct
depct — это MCP-сервер, который предоставляет Claude Code доступ к всегда актуальной документации, анализу времени выполнения, картам зависимостей и архитектурным диаграммам. Он инструментирует вашу среду выполнения Node.js для отслеживания поведения приложения и генерирует структурированную документацию, которую Claude читает перед началом программирования.
Настройка и инструментирование среды выполнения
Чтобы начать использовать depct, выполните:
npx depct.dev startИнструмент инструментирует вашу среду выполнения Node.js и собирает:
- HTTP-маршруты
- Запросы к базе данных
- Цепочки промежуточного ПО
- Внешние вызовы
- Коды ответов
Структура документации и уровни достоверности
depct генерирует структурированную документацию времени выполнения с тремя уровнями достоверности:
- Наблюдаемый: Зафиксирован во время выполнения
- Выведенный: Сильные доказательства на основе паттернов выполнения
- Гипотеза: Возможный риск на основе анализа
К чему получает доступ Claude
- Полная документация, которая всегда актуальна с изменениями Claude
- Ошибки времени выполнения с указанием местоположения файла, конечной точки, кода состояния и количества случаев
- Обзор архитектуры, показывающий, как сервисы соединяются и где возникают разрывы зависимостей
- Обнаружение критических изменений — если переименование маршрута или обновление зависимости вызывает сбои, это сразу же отображается
Результаты тестирования
Во время тестирования данные об ошибках времени выполнения сразу показали Claude, что ошибки были 404 из-за пробного трафика, попадающего на неопределённые маршруты. Вручную для этого потребовалось бы читать код и логи сервера. Граф вызовов выявил самозацикливание в промежуточном ПО без какого-либо ручного инструментирования. После переименования маршрута обновление документации потребовало всего одного вызова инструмента вместо поиска каждой ссылки в документации.
Как это работает с Claude
Claude читает сгенерированную документацию перед началом программирования. Когда Claude завершает внесение изменений, depct автоматически обновляет документацию постепенно, без необходимости ручных действий.
📖 Read the full source: r/ClaudeAI
👀 Смотрите также

Ваш агент сказал, что отправил — почему трассировки сессий важнее названий моделей
Разработчик сообщает о закономерности, наблюдаемой в трех командах: агенты утверждают, что задача выполнена, но трассировки сессий показывают скрытые рефакторинги, нарушенные соглашения и неоптимальные реализации. В статье утверждается, что реальная проблема — не в качестве модели, а в доверии, и что поinstancевые трассировки сессий — единственный способ проверить эти утверждения.

Солитер: Открытая инфраструктура идентификации для ИИ-агентов
Solitaire — это проект с открытым исходным кодом, представляющий инфраструктуру идентификации для ИИ-агентов, который фокусируется на том, как агенты улучшают свои рабочие отношения с пользователями со временем, а не только на запоминании. Проект является локально-ориентированным, независимым от модели и доступен через pip install solitaire-ai.

Набор для управления контекстом Cowork решает проблему перегрузки файлами в Claude
Разработчик создал набор инструментов для управления контекстом в Cowork после того, как Claude AI начал читать все 462 файла в папке проекта, что вызывало проблемы с производительностью и противоречия. Решение включает глобальные инструкции, систему манифест-файлов и навык для Cowork, который помогает расставлять приоритеты для релевантных документов.

Toroidal Logit Bias: простой трюк на инференсе снижает галлюцинации на 40%
Новый метод отображает токены на тор и усиливает близкие логиты, снижая фактические ошибки без файнтюнинга или RAG.